It was reported back in August that Jay White is inching closer to a return to television. It was noted that the star attended a Dynamite taping to get assessed by AEW’s medical team, but at the time he wasn’t quite ready to be cleared.

There had also been hopes that White would appear at All In, but the event came and went without him. Despite this Switchblade is expected to return soon.

On October 2nd, AEW Dynamite will celebrate its fifth anniversary and it’s been heavily rumoured that the show would be the perfect place for White to reappear. However, things might not be that clear-cut.

AEW Star Juice Robinson Gives Update On Jay White

In a new interview with Liam Crowley of ComicBook, White’s tag team partner Juice Robinson suggested the star isn’t rushing to come back. But the question remains, is Robinson just trying to throw fans off the scent?

“Jay’s taking his time. Sometimes you got to take time in this business and come back better, and that’s what he’s doing. So of course, we’re excited for him to come back, because when all four of us are together, we feel like we are as strong as we can be, and we could take on any four wrestlers, any combination. We’re definitely, like everybody, looking forward to having King Switch back.”

On July 13, Jay White and The Gunns were stripped of the World Trios Titles due to an injury suffered by the former NJPW star. The champions wanted Juice Robinson to stand in for White, but the plot was blocked by Christopher Daniels.

White hasn’t wrestled since being defeated by Hangman Adam Page on July 6th.
